repo.or.cz
/
qbe.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
wip ins-tree matcher
2024-04-09
Quen
t
in Carbonneaux
wi
p
ins-tre
e
ma
t
che
r
commit
|
commitdiff
|
tree
2024-04-07
Quentin Ca
r
bonneau
x
mcf
'
s improved rsval()
commit
|
commitdiff
|
tree
2024-04-04
Quent
i
n
Carbonneaux
fi
x
acciden
t
ally noop loop
commit
|
commitdiff
|
tree
2024-04-03
Quenti
n
Carbo
n
n
e
aux
do n
o
t pa
r
se +N con
s
tants
commit
|
commitdiff
|
tree
2024-04-03
Richard
M
c
Cormack
Eliminate f
u
lly
overlappin
g
blits afte
r
c
o
al
e
scing
.
.
.
commit
|
commitdiff
|
tree
2024-03-28
Mich
a
el Fo
r
n
ey
ch
e
ck
t
hat d
a
ta alignment is in
ra
n
ge and a power of two
commit
|
commitdiff
|
tree
2024-03-26
Michae
l
F
orney
Drop quo
t
es
a
r
o
und floating point constant l
a
bels
commit
|
commitdiff
|
tree
2024-03-07
Nguyễn Gi
a
P
h
o
n
g
test
/
fpcnv:
s
kip
of inexa
c
tly converted int
e
g
ers
commit
|
commitdiff
|
tree
2024-03-07
Ngu
y
ễn Gia Phong
remove duplicate
d
function
d
eclarations
commit
|
commitdiff
|
tree
2024-03-07
Quentin
C
a
rbonne
a
ux
u
p
date co
p
y
r
i
ght ye
a
rs
commit
|
commitdiff
|
tree
2024-03-07
Nguyễn Gi
a
Phong
declare
c
he
c
k-rv64 as a phony make t
a
r
g
e
t
commit
|
commitdiff
|
tree
2024-03-07
Que
n
tin Carbonn
e
aux
fix
b
ug in
alias analysi
s
commit
|
commitdiff
|
tree
2024-01-29
Tobias Heider
Print total n
u
mber of tes
t
s
r
u
n to get a better view
.
.
.
commit
|
commitdiff
|
tree
2024-01-03
Q
uent
i
n
Carbonnea
u
x
fix
li
n
k in doc
commit
|
commitdiff
|
tree
2024-01-02
Dre
w
De
V
a
ult
dbgloc: add c
o
lumn argument
commit
|
commitdiff
|
tree
2024-01-02
Chenguang
W
ang
A
d
d m
i
ssing docu
m
en
t
ation for
u
n
i
on types and V
A
L
.
commit
|
commitdiff
|
tree
2024-01-02
Q
uentin Carbonnea
u
x
revert 5af33410
commit
|
commitdiff
|
tree
2023-12-30
Tobias H
e
i
d
er
Fix I
B
T/BTI by instr
u
menting
fu
n
ction ca
l
ls
commit
|
commitdiff
|
tree
2023-12-30
L
oren
z
(
x
ha)
h
ard-code $(CC) to eq
u
al "cc"
commit
|
commitdiff
|
tree
2023-09-25
Jo
s
iah Frentsos
Fix architecture detect
i
on on
Ope
n
B
S
D/arm6
4
commit
|
commitdiff
|
tree
2023-08-28
Quent
i
n C
a
rbonneau
x
comments in
a
md64 isel
commit
|
commitdiff
|
tree
2023-08-26
M
ichael Forney
Fix conversion from float/
d
ouble to
unsi
g
ned int
commit
|
commitdiff
|
tree
2023-08-18
Quentin Car
b
onn
e
aux
test
.
sh fixes f
o
r d
e
vuan linux
commit
|
commitdiff
|
tree
2023-08-18
Quentin Carbonneaux
file,loc become d
b
gfile,
d
bgloc
commit
|
commitdiff
|
tree
2023-06-07
Quentin
Carbo
n
n
eaux
parse
l
i
n
e() twe
a
ks
commit
|
commitdiff
|
tree
2023-06-06
Thomas Bracht
Lau
m
an
.
.
.
imple
m
ent l
i
ne number i
n
fo tr
a
cking
commit
|
commitdiff
|
tree
2023-05-31
Alexey Yerin
Bump NStri
n
g
commit
|
commitdiff
|
tree
2023-05-09
Quentin Carbonneaux
f
ix sub-w
o
rd returns on arm64_a
p
ple
commit
|
commitdiff
|
tree
2023-04-03
Locri
a
C
y
ber
Fix 1 C UB
commit
|
commitdiff
|
tree
2023-04-02
Q
uentin Carb
o
nneau
x
amd64_apple: one more thread-local
symbols
f
ix
commit
|
commitdiff
|
tree
2023-04-02
Quentin Carbonneaux
te
s
t
s
fo
r
t
hread-local addresses
commit
|
commitdiff
|
tree
2023-04-02
Qu
e
ntin Carb
o
nneau
x
amd64_apple:
support
thread-l
o
cal addresses
commit
|
commitdiff
|
tree
2023-04-02
Q
uen
t
in Car
b
onneaux
amd
6
4_sys
v
:
fix
o
ffsets in thread-lo
c
a
l
O
a
ddr
commit
|
commitdiff
|
tree
2023-04-02
Q
u
entin Carbonn
e
aux
print p
r
efix fo
r
thread
-
local symbols
commit
|
commitdiff
|
tree
2023-04-02
Qu
e
ntin Car
b
on
n
e
a
ux
a
md64_sysv: thr
e
ad-
l
oc
a
l support in
O
addr
commit
|
commitdiff
|
tree
2023-03-22
Quentin Carbonnea
u
x
rena
m
e
b
l
kn
e
w() to newbl
k
()
commit
|
commitdiff
|
tree
2023-03-19
Quentin
C
arbonneaux
naming nit
commit
|
commitdiff
|
tree
2023-03-16
Q
uentin Carbonne
a
ux
silence
format warning more reliably
commit
|
commitdiff
|
tree
2023-03-15
Quenti
n
C
arbonne
a
ux
silence some
w
arni
n
g
s
commit
|
commitdiff
|
tree
2023-03-13
Quentin C
a
rbonn
e
a
u
x
f
ix m
e
mory le
a
k
commit
|
commitdiff
|
tree
2023-03-13
Quentin Carbonneaux
refr
e
sh
s
t
ale
Tmp
.
lin
k
befor
e
use
commit
|
commitdiff
|
tree
2023-03-11
A
l
exey Yerin
Emit
.
type and
.
size directive
s
on RISC-V a
n
d AR
M
commit
|
commitdiff
|
tree
2023-03-11
Q
u
entin Car
b
onneaux
kill dead stor
e
s when co
a
lesci
n
g slots
commit
|
commitdiff
|
tree
2023-01-09
Q
ue
n
ti
n
Ca
r
bonneaux
reorde
r
so
m
e section
s
in d
o
c
commit
|
commitdiff
|
tree
2022-12-27
Quenti
n
C
a
rbonneaux
ready for this
jelly
commit
|
commitdiff
|
tree
2022-12-25
Quen
t
in Carbonneaux
lin
k
pthread in test
s
commit
|
commitdiff
|
tree
2022-12-25
Qu
e
ntin Carbonneaux
new UNDEF Ref
commit
|
commitdiff
|
tree
2022-12-16
Quentin Carbonneaux
u
pdate d
o
cumentatio
n
commit
|
commitdiff
|
tree
2022-12-15
Quentin Carbonneaux
bu
g
fi
x
in load elimination
commit
|
commitdiff
|
tree
2022-12-14
Q
uentin Carbonnea
u
x
n
ew blit ins
t
ruction
commit
|
commitdiff
|
tree
2022-12-14
Quentin
C
a
rbonneau
x
fix coal
e
sce()
t
o prod
u
ce valid ssa
commit
|
commitdiff
|
tree
2022-12-12
Quentin Carbonneaux
treat retc as non-e
s
cap
i
ng
commit
|
commitdiff
|
tree
2022-12-12
Qu
e
n
t
in Carbonn
e
aux
n
e
w rsva
l
() helper for si
g
ned Refs
commit
|
commitdiff
|
tree
2022-12-12
Quen
t
in Car
b
onneaux
crash
loads from
u
n
in
i
t
i
a
l
ized slots
commit
|
commitdiff
|
tree
2022-12-12
Quentin Ca
r
bon
n
e
aux
renamings in coalesce(
)
commit
|
commitdiff
|
tree
2022-12-12
Quentin Carbo
n
neaux
zero
m
sbs of
3
2-bit co
n
stants
commit
|
commitdiff
|
tree
2022-11-27
Quentin Carbonneaux
new hlt block
t
erminato
r
commit
|
commitdiff
|
tree
2022-11-24
Quentin Carbonneaux
c
osmetics
i
n mem
.
c
commit
|
commitdiff
|
tree
2022-11-22
Quentin Carbonne
a
ux
use a new struct for symbols
commit
|
commitdiff
|
tree
2022-11-22
Q
uentin Carbonneau
x
rena
m
e Tmp
.
i
n
s to
b
e more descr
i
pt
i
ve
commit
|
commitdiff
|
tree
2022-11-21
Quentin Carb
o
nnea
u
x
fi
x
a
l
l
ocation ordering
bug in
r
ega
commit
|
commitdiff
|
tree
2022-11-21
Quentin Carbo
n
neaux
recognize some phis as copies
commit
|
commitdiff
|
tree
2022-11-20
Quen
t
in Carbonnea
u
x
n
ew slot coalescing pass
commit
|
commitdiff
|
tree
2022-11-20
Quentin
Carbonneau
x
export get
a
lias()
commit
|
commitdiff
|
tree
2022-11-20
Quentin Carbonneau
x
ma
k
e multiple c
a
lls to filla
l
ias()
possible
commit
|
commitdiff
|
tree
2022-11-20
Que
n
tin Carbonneaux
stored bytes i
n
Ali
a
s inf
o
rm
a
tion
commit
|
commitdiff
|
tree
2022-11-20
Quentin Carbonneaux
arg
c
d
oes not leak
its a
d
dr
e
ss
a
r
g
ument
commit
|
commitdiff
|
tree
2022-11-20
Quent
i
n Carbonneaux
make Alias
.
base an
int
commit
|
commitdiff
|
tree
2022-11-20
Quentin Ca
r
bon
n
eaux
fill d
e
finition sit
e
in fil
l
use()
commit
|
commitdiff
|
tree
2022-10-12
Quentin Carbo
n
neaux
thre
a
d
-l
o
c
a
l
s
t
ora
g
e f
o
r amd64_apple
commit
|
commitdiff
|
tree
2022-10-12
Q
uentin Carbonn
e
aux
th
r
ead-l
o
cal storag
e
for a
r
m64_apple
commit
|
commitdiff
|
tree
2022-10-08
Quentin
Carbonneaux
mark apple targets with
a
boole
a
n
commit
|
commitdiff
|
tree
2022-10-08
Q
u
entin Carbonnea
u
x
fix asm com
m
ent
po
s
ition
commit
|
commitdiff
|
tree
2022-10-08
Quenti
n
Carbo
n
neaux
"rel"
f
i
e
lds
bec
o
me
"
reloc"
commit
|
commitdiff
|
tree
2022-10-08
Quentin
Car
b
o
nne
a
ux
d
o not dr
o
p rel
o
cation ki
n
d in
ali
a
s analysis
commit
|
commitdiff
|
tree
2022-10-08
Qu
e
n
tin Car
b
onn
e
aux
a
dd support
for th
r
ead-lo
c
al stor
a
g
e
commit
|
commitdiff
|
tree
2022-10-03
Quentin
Car
b
onneaux
flag bad va
s
tart us
e
s
commit
|
commitdiff
|
tree
2022-10-03
Q
uentin Carbonn
e
aux
fix case of Pool constants
commit
|
commitdiff
|
tree
2022-10-03
Quentin Carbonneaux
new arm64_apple targ
e
t
commit
|
commitdiff
|
tree
2022-10-03
Qu
e
ntin
C
arbonneaux
r
e
fine
w
idth
o
f
par
s
b/ub/sh/u
h
ops
commit
|
commitdiff
|
tree
2022-10-03
Quentin C
a
rbo
n
neaux
add new target-specifi
c
a
bi0 p
a
ss
commit
|
commitdiff
|
tree
2022-10-03
Quentin Carbonneau
x
parse sb,ub
,
sh,uh ab
i
types
commit
|
commitdiff
|
tree
2022-09-15
Em
b
er S
a
wady
Fi
x
pa
r
s
i
n
g
of multiple globals in
d
atadef
commit
|
commitdiff
|
tree
2022-09-01
Quentin
Carbonne
a
u
x
capitalize a labe
l
commit
|
commitdiff
|
tree
2022-09-01
Quentin
C
arbonneaux
r
e
move tw
o
unsigned
commit
|
commitdiff
|
tree
2022-09-01
Quenti
n
Car
b
onne
a
ux
use direct bl c
a
l
ls on arm64
commit
|
commitdiff
|
tree
2022-08-31
Qu
e
n
t
i
n
Ca
r
bonne
a
ux
drop -G flag and
add target amd6
4
_apple
commit
|
commitdiff
|
tree
2022-08-31
Quentin Carbonneaux
flag the d
e
fault
t
arg
e
t in "qbe -h"
commit
|
commitdiff
|
tree
2022-08-31
Quentin Carbonneaux
fi
x
some variadic calls in test/a
b
i8
.
ssa
commit
|
commitdiff
|
tree
2022-08-31
Quenti
n
C
a
r
b
onne
a
ux
regenerate test/var
a
rg2
.
ssa
commit
|
commitdiff
|
tree
2022-07-01
Roberto E
.
Varga
s
.
.
.
Reject mul
t
ip
l
e section def
i
nition for a symb
o
l
commit
|
commitdiff
|
tree
2022-07-01
Roberto E
.
Va
r
g
a
s
.
.
.
A
dd qbe
iden
t
ifier
in error string
s
commit
|
commitdiff
|
tree
2022-07-01
Roberto E
.
Vargas
.
.
.
Makefil
e
: A
v
oid double ma
c
r
o
expan
s
ion i
n
targets
commit
|
commitdiff
|
tree
2022-06-29
S
imon
H
eath
Fix minor typo
s
in IL d
o
c
commit
|
commitdiff
|
tree
2022-06-16
Quentin Carbon
n
eaux
insta
l
l
w
ith install -m75
5
commit
|
commitdiff
|
tree
2022-06-14
H
a
elwenn
(
l
anodan
.
.
.
tools/tes
t
.
sh: Without a TARGET, use $C
C
if defined
commit
|
commitdiff
|
tree
2022-06-14
illili
t
i
Ma
k
efile: POS
I
Xify
commit
|
commitdiff
|
tree
2022-06-14
Que
n
tin Carbonneaux
do
n
ot fold cnst+cnst in a
m
d64's isel
commit
|
commitdiff
|
tree
2022-06-14
Alexey Yerin
rv64
:
implement
Oswap f
o
r floating-point types
commit
|
commitdiff
|
tree
2022-06-14
Quen
t
i
n
Car
b
onnea
u
x
refine
assert
i
on in live
n
ess anal
y
si
s
commit
|
commitdiff
|
tree
next